List of media and actors:
1. Batman: The Animated Series (1993) - George Dzundza
2. The New Batman Adventures (1997) - George Dzundza
3. Batman Beyond (1999) - Non-speaking cameo
4. Batman Beyond: Return of the Joker (2000) - Non-speaking cameo
5. Justice League (2003) - Non-speaking part Alternate dimension
6. Justice League (2004) - Non-speaking part
7. The Batman (2004) - Dan Castellaneta
8. Justice League Unlimited (2005) - Non-speaking cameo
9. The Batman vs. Dracula (2005) - Non-speaking part
10. Scooby-Doo! & Batman: The Brave and the Bold (2018) - Non-speaking part
11. Titans (2018) - Non-speaking part
12. Gotham (2019) - Andrew Sellon

@mazejcc85
@mazejcc85 5 жыл бұрын
Scarface's classic look is the look from a typical "cosa nostra" mafioso look, directly from Al Capone (actually, Capone also had that nickname). For "The Batman" animated series, they redisegned most of the villains' look, so they gave Scarface a new kind of mobster look, and creators took the Al Pacino's look for Tony Montana, from 80s "Scarface" movie.
